Description of Silicone Rubber Gaskets for Glass Jars
Key advantages
Silicone rubber gaskets for glass jars offer several unique advantages compared to other types of gaskets:
- Heat Resistance: Silicone rubber has high heat resistance and is suitable for sealing glass jars used for canning or storing hot liquids. It can withstand temperatures from -40°C to 230°C (-40°F to 446°F) without losing sealing properties or deforming.
- Flexibility and Elasticity: Silicone rubber gaskets are known for their excellent flexibility and elasticity. This allows them to create a tight seal between the lid and jar, preventing air or liquid from entering or escaping. The gasket stretches and compresses easily to ensure a tight fit.
- Chemical Resistance: Silicone rubber has excellent resistance to a wide range of chemicals, including acids, bases, and solvents. This makes it suitable for sealing glass jars containing a variety of liquids, such as oils, sauces, and pickled foods. The gasket will not react with the contents of the jar, ensuring the integrity and safety of stored items.
- Durability: Silicone rubber gaskets are extremely durable and long-lasting. They are resistant to degradation caused by exposure to UV rays, moisture, and extreme temperatures, meaning they maintain their sealing properties over a longer period. This durability makes them ideal for repeated use in canning and food storage applications.
- Nontoxic and food-grade: Silicone rubber is considered safe for food contact and is approved by regulatory agencies such as the U.S. Food and Drug Administration (FDA). It does not release harmful substances into stored food or chemically react with it. Therefore, silicone gaskets are a popular choice for sealing glass jars used for food preservation.
- Easy to clean: Silicone rubber gaskets are nonporous and stain-resistant, making them easy to clean. They can be washed with soap and water or placed in the dishwasher without losing their integrity. This is especially beneficial for maintaining hygiene when using glass jars to store perishable or sensitive items.
Overall, silicone gaskets provide a reliable seal, heat resistance, chemical resistance, and durability, making them the first choice for sealing glass jars in a variety of applications, including food storage, canning, and preservation.

Physical property information
| Physical Properties | Rating (Metric) | Rating (Imperial) | Test Method |
| Density | 0.980 - 1.00 g/cc | 0.0354 - 0.0361 lb/in³ | ASTM D297 |
| Saturated water absorption | <= 0.30 % | <= 0.30 % | By Thermogravimetry |
| Mechanical Properties | Rating (Metric) | Rating (Imperial) | Test Methods |
| Hardness (Shore A) | 45 - 60 | 45 - 60 | DIN 53505 |
| Tensile strength (breaking) | 4.50 - 6.00 MPa | 653 - 870 psi | DIN 53504 S2 |
| Tensile Strength (Yield) | 4.14 MPa | 600 psi | @50% Elongation; ASTM D1414 |
| Elongation (break) | >= 400 % | >= 400 % | DIN 53504 S2 |
| 50% Modulus | 0.000800 - 0.00150 GPa | 0.116 - 0.218 ksi | DIN 53504 S2 |
| 100% Modulus | 0.00120 - 0.00200 GPa | 0.174 - 0.290 ksi | DIN 53504 S2 |
| Tear strength | 25.0 - 30.0 kN/m | 143 - 171 pli | Die B; ASTM 624 |
| Permanent compression | 75% | 75% | 23°C; ISO 815 |
| Thermal Performance | Rating (Metric) | Rating (Imperial) | Test Method |
| Specific Heat Capacity | 1.50 - 1.60 J/g-°C | 0.359 - 0.382 BTU/lb-°F | DSC |
| Machinability | Rating (Metric) | Rating (Imperial) | Test Method |
| Processing temperature | 185 - 230 °C | 365 - 446 °F | Metering Zone |
| Feed temperature | 30.0 °C | 86.0 °F | |
| Mold temperature | 20.0 - 40.0 °C | 68.0 - 104 °F |
